What is BS EN 2355 - Corrosion resisting threaded fork-ends about?
BS EN 2355 is a European Standard that includes the dimensions and loads for efficient production of corrosion resisting threaded fork-ends. BS EN 2355 specifies the characteristics of threaded fork-ends in corrosion resisting steel intended for the turnbuckles of aircraft control cables.
BS EN 2355 mentions scope, the field of application, references, characteristics, designation, marking, and technical specifications. Thus, BS EN 2355 helps you mitigate any confusion or risks. BS EN 2355 also mentions relevant figures and tables that help you produce precise fork ends.
